How much do research python jobs pay per hour?

As of Jul 14, 2026, the average hourly pay for research python in Birmingham, AL is $54.94, according to ZipRecruiter salary data. Most workers in this role earn between $45.29 and $62.40 per hour, depending on experience, location, and employer.

What is a Research Python Developer?

A Research Python Developer is a professional who uses the Python programming language to support and conduct research activities. They often work with data analysis, machine learning, simulation, and automation to solve scientific or academic problems. Their role may involve developing prototypes, processing large datasets, and collaborating with researchers to implement algorithms or models. Research Python Developers are commonly found in universities, research institutions, and tech companies focused on innovation.

Is Python good for research?

Research Python developers use Python because of its simplicity, extensive libraries, and strong support for data analysis, machine learning, and scientific computing. It is widely adopted in academia and industry for research projects, often complemented by tools like Jupyter notebooks and frameworks such as NumPy and pandas.

Job description

BIOSTATISTICIAN
University of Alabama at Birmingham
The Biostatistician is a professional role that designs and implements complex statistical analyses, guides data collection processes, and collaborates closely with research teams on study design and methodology. This position requires a strong command of biostatistical techniques and the ability to make independent decisions on routine analytical issues. Is responsible for ensuring the scientific validity of statistical approaches, preparing detailed reports, and contributing to the writing of research papers and grant proposals.
This position will primarily provide statistical expertise in study design and implementation, oversee statistical analyses, and collaborate with investigators in manuscript presentations, grant applications, and presentation of findings.
Key Duties & Responsibilities
  • Collaborates with investigators to determine study design, contributes to protocol development, writes statistical analysis plans, performs statistical analysis and inference and writes and presents reports summarizing findings including publications in peer-reviewed journals.
  • Develops systems for monitoring the quality of clinical data. Ensures high-quality statistical support is provided for clinical trials, registries and basic research through the use of advanced statistical skills and knowledge of clinical research.
  • Maintains expertise in state-of-the-art data manipulation and statistical methodology.
  • Performs other duties as assigned.

Preferred
  • SAS, R, Stata, or Python. Data quality control, database structures, and integration of clinical, survey, and electronic health record (EHR) data.
  • Experience collaborating on grant proposals, manuscripts, and presentations in academic or clinical research settings.
  • Strong analytical, problem-solving, and critical thinking skills with attention to detail and accuracy.
  • Excellent written and verbal communication skills, including the ability to explain statistical concepts to multidisciplinary research team.
  • Ability to manage multiple projects, prioritize deadlines, and work independently as well as collaboratively within team science environments.

Salary Range: $60,835 - $98,855
Qualifications
Education
  • Doctorate degree in a related field and one (1) year of related experience
  • OR Master's degree in a related field and three (3) years of related experience
  • OR Bachelor's degree in a related field and five (5) years of related experience required.
  • Work experience may NOT substitute for education requirement.
